# Who to Contact — LiftLogic Simulator

Plugin authors extending the LiftLogic elevator-dispatch simulator should route questions by topic. Dispatch-algorithm hooks and tick scheduling are owned by the core simulation team. Cab-physics parameters and building profiles belong to the scenario team at Brennerfield Labs. For API-contract questions, breaking-change notices, or plugin certification, the integrations group is the single point of contact, reachable at the address below.

pager mailbox: zorius.novath.briath@kelvistack.local

// Max schema versions retained per event subject in the Corvane
// registry. Older versions are archived, not deleted — replay jobs
// still need them. Raising this inflates lookup latency on the hot
// path; see the Tallis bench notes before touching it. Verified
// against the compatibility suite, whose build identifier appears
// below.

session token of yaguf-kafog = htk21_a1ec3c47c7be1708a98a7

## Support

Fanout in Relaydeck applies backpressure once downstream notification queues exceed the configured high-water mark; senders get 429s until drain completes. Before filing an issue, check the queue-depth dashboard and confirm your tenant's limits in `config/tenants.yaml`. Logs under `fanout.pressure` show which consumer is lagging. For limit increases or anything the docs don't cover, contact the messaging team.

escalation mailbox, kaweg-kahif: druwyn.sordor@nelvroworks.corp